If you don't feel like having plain wallpaper on the wall, patterned wallpaper offers various possibilities for wall design. The patterns appear classic or modern, subtle or striking, colourful or single-coloured. They correspond to the most different styles and trends. Whether baroque damask, ethno, design, African or country style - patterned wallpapers are available in different styles. The actual pattern also varies from wallpaper to wallpaper. For example, stripes, dots, stars, geometric shapes and flowers are possible.
Patterned wallpapers can be combined as you like. Either the desired motif is combined with a wall covering without a pattern or it is deliberately combined on the wall with another pattern. For this purpose, you can alternately stick a roll or sheet. But be careful: With patterned wallpaper, you should always make sure that the overall picture is harmonious and not too turbulent! It is also important to consider the repeat or patterned approach so that after wallpapering, each strip matches the previous and next strip.
The pattern gives the wallpaper its character. On most wallpapers it is printed. Depending on quality level, type and price, different printing techniques are used. Likewise, patterned wallpapers are available, whose motifs come to life through embossing, textures and reliefs. There are also special tools and special techniques for this production. Paper wallpapers are usually embossed with special rollers under high pressure until the desired pattern is achieved. A particularly high-quality embossing of the pattern wallpaper is possible with the so-called duplex technique. With 3D patterns you can give flat surfaces an amazing depth effect and create sophisticated views, perspectives, surprise effects and optical illusions even on small walls.
